Product Information

The Behringer Heavy Metal HM300 effects pedal produces the huge, slicing guitar tone that, until now, was only available from high-gain amps cranked to the point just before meltdown.With its ultra-high gain circuitry, the HM300 gives you rude and rowdy distortion for the fierce rhythm chops and searing leads, plus virtually endless sustain.Its dedicated Distortion, Low, High and Level controls allow you to sculpt your own trademark metal tone, from deep and brooding to crisp and furious. A status LED tells you when this beast is activated, and a top-quality on/off switch maintains incredible signal integrity in bypass mode.

  • heavy -yes

    i wanted to compare this to my boss hm-2 pedal but i can't get to it at this time, so i'll have to do this by itself. this is a very nice distortion pedal. again the plastic casing is durable and inexpensive ,so you're getting a good pedal for the money.the level and distortion controls are sensitive- i consider a plus. i do wish there was more bass in the in the low frequency control. now you might be asking, "why don't i cut back on the high frequency control?". here's why : the high frequency control appears to be a combination high frequency/gain control! the more you turn it up, the more gain. combined with the sensitive dist/level controls this is a nice feature if you want that. i like it . i can always boost the bass on the amp/EQ/whatever. i like to use different dimensions of distortions and if you are like me ,i recommend this.
